Cherokee Educational Foundation Launches T-Shirt Travel Contest

The Cherokee County School District employee who wears his or her shirt between May 31 and Aug. 4 at the location furthest from Cherokee County will win a $100 Visa gift card.

The Cherokee County Education Foundation has put a call out for photos of Cherokee County School District employees wearing their foundation 2014 T-shirts as they travel during summer break.  

The school district employee who wears his or her shirt at the location furthest from Cherokee County will win a $100 Visa gift card co-sponsored by foundation partner, Credit Union of Georgia, and Board President William G. Hasty Jr. 

Entries must be received at cceducationalfoundation@gmail.com by 5 p.m. on Monday, Aug. 4.

Photos must have be taken between May 31 and Aug. 4. 

The email needs to include the photo and a description that notes: the wearer’s first and last name; where he or she teaches/works in school district; the city, state and country where the photo was taken; and the date the photo was taken.

Distance will be measured from the foundation’s office at 221 W. Main St., Canton, Ga. 30114 using the shortest route available on Mapquest.

Entries will be posted on the foundation’s Facebook page as they are received; the winner’s photo also will be used on the Foundation website and in a media release.
